If your pool water is looking murky, the filter might not be the problem. Make sure your pool’s chemicals are balanced properly. Check for a clogged pump basket, impeller, pipe, or skimmer. If the water is not moving through the filter at a normal rate, there is likely a clog or obstruction before the pool filter.
